It is rather amusing, since in order to truly manage market manipulation you would have to control almost the entirety of the supply and dribble it out as demand heats up. But that is true market manipulation, Iâm assuming that when people are getting out the pitchforks and torches because of market manipulation they mean the demand is moving up faster than supply and those with the supply are taking advantage, in an unorganized, organic fashion like you see for Dâorc, which I would more accurately call realizing your market opportunity. But it does not sound nearly as cool as yelling âmarket manipulation!â
